About the event

Mark your calendars now, you and your Bronco want to spend Memorial day weekend with the Inland NW Bronco Club. https://youtu.be/k4umYYcA_g0

Event details

May 27th Show N Shine (Five different classes with 3 categories "stock, modified and offroad" per class)
Early Bronco (66-77)
Gen 2 (78-79)
Gen 3-5 (80-96
Bronco II and Bronco Sport
Gen 6 (21-Present)
Short cruise after the show and shine
May 28th Offroad day
Spend the day out on the dunes in your Bronco.

A few quick reminders for this weekends Stampede!
1. Yes its really free! Its located on the beautiful Columbia River Park (https://www.go2kennewick.com/Facilities/Facility/Details/Columbia-Park-5)
2. You will register for the event the day of the event.
3. There will be food trucks on site for the day of the show and shine (ONLY)
4. Please consider bringing a dog blanket or leash and collar for donation to Double J Dog ranch. Cristene Justus will be there to collect.
5. We will have T shirts for sale on a first come first serve basis. 25.00 per shirt. So please bring cash or a check.
6. Get ready to have a good time and enjoy over a 100 Broncos of all generations.
7. You need a flag to go on the dunes. You can get them anywhere you prefer. I use https://www.handyflag.com/
8. If this is your first time going off-road in your new Bronco, don’t be nervous to let me know and I will make sure to spend extra time before we go out on the Dunes.
9. Juniper Dunes does not have food or restrooms so please be prepared with a packed lunch and also able to pack anything out you may need to. (https://www.blm.gov/visit/juniper-dunes-wilderness-ohv-area)

Look forward to seeing everyone this weekend!

Good day everyone. Saturday the show and shine starts at 10:00 am.
Inland NW Bronco Club members who are helping with set up please plan to arrive at 8:00am.

Club members who are attending can arrive at 9:00am.

Participants in the show can start arriving at 9:30 to be parked.

Please be patient with our parking crew as we are expecting over 100 Broncos and we do have rules to follow so we can continue to use this beautiful park for years to come.
The weather looks about perfect for both days. There is plenty of natural shade however if you are bringing a pop up tent please remember to stake it down as the wind can pick up.

See you all Saturday!
